+/**
+ * intel_hpd_clear_and_unblock - Unblock handling of new HPD IRQs on an HPD pin
+ * @encoder: Encoder to unblock the HPD handling for
+ *
+ * Unblock the handling of HPD IRQs on the HPD pin of @encoder, which was
+ * previously blocked by intel_hpd_block(). Any HPD IRQ raised on the
+ * HPD pin while it was blocked will be cleared, handling only new IRQs.
+ */
+void intel_hpd_clear_and_unblock(struct intel_encoder *encoder)
+{
+ struct intel_display *display = to_intel_display(encoder);
+ struct drm_i915_private *i915 = to_i915(display->drm);
+ struct intel_hotplug *hotplug = &display->hotplug;
+ enum hpd_pin pin = encoder->hpd_pin;
+
+ if (pin == HPD_NONE)
+ return;
+
+ spin_lock_irq(&i915->irq_lock);
+
+ if (unblock_hpd_pin(display, pin)) {
+ hotplug->event_bits &= ~BIT(pin);
+ hotplug->retry_bits &= ~BIT(pin);
+ hotplug->short_hpd_pin_mask &= ~BIT(pin);
+ hotplug->long_hpd_pin_mask &= ~BIT(pin);
+ }
+
+ spin_unlock_irq(&i915->irq_lock);
+}
